Murach's SQL Server 2005 for Developers
This is one of the few SQL Server books I've ever seen that's written for developers instead of DBAs. Yet it covers information that makes any developer more valuable on the job. In fact, we've had developers with years of SQL experience tell us that they didn't realize all they were missing out on until they read our book.
This latest edition covers a few topics that weren't in the the first edition (Murach's SQL
for SQL Server). For example, it covers the 2005 Management Studio (which has replaced the old
Enterprise Manager), enhanced security features,
and the 2005 XML integration and CLR integration features
that developers are eager to know more about.
What's unchanged is the solid SQL training that developers
will apply on the job every day. And although this book
works best for developers who are using Microsoft SQL
Server, you can also use it to teach a general SQL course.
In fact, the course topics are put together so logically
that I think you'll be delighted at how easily you can
adapt the material to your needs.
